Transaction 21559ea7666b6cb658063055df5d81ab1c465e407456aaf466cca7efb70c5286
1 Input
1 Output
-
21559ea7666b6cb658063055df5d81ab1c465e407456aaf466cca7efb70c5286: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b5c880350298d24f9e74d104f40f5e4d2ad2655e8e6fb779d2763830b5e6daad
- address
- bc1pkhygqdgznrfyl8n56yz0gr67f54dye273ehmw7wjwcurpd0xm2ks6l792u